I own a VX with the supercharged V6. She goes pretty well as a daily family driver. From memory I think from factory they put out about 240 - 250 hp and around 390 - 400 Nm. The charger runs at 6 psi.
They're good enough figures I reckon, but I think that we all can agree that more power is never a bad thing. The 3.8 will be able to run 10 psi safely without pulling the pants off the engine.
